The camera automatically sets the shutter speed and aperture to suit
the subject’s brightness. This is called Program AE.
* <d> stands for Program.
* AE stands for Auto Exposure.
1Set the shooting mode to <d>.
Press the <W> button and turn
the <6/5> dial to select <d>.
2Focus the subject.
Look through the viewfinder and aim
the selected AF point over the subject.
Then press the shutter button halfway.
XThe AF point which achieves focus
flashes in red, and the focus
confirmation light <o> in the
viewfinder’s bottom right lights. (in
One-Shot AF mode)
XThe shutter speed and aperture will
be set automatically and displayed in
the viewfinder and on the top LCD
panel.
3Check the shutter speed and

aperture display.

A correct exposure will be obtained
as long as the shutter speed and
aperture display do not blink.
